Storing Cookware Lids 

* Divide all the cookware lids into groups based on the diameter. * Place the metal divider rack on one stable surface, and then arrange the lids according to their size into separate slots of the rack. * Always place the largest lid at the back and smaller lid in the front. * Load the rack evenly with lids to avoid making it unstable.

Types of Cookware Lids

* '''Glass Lids:''' Glass lids allow you to monitor the cooking without removing the lid and help to maintain an even temperature in cooking. Glass lids are heat resistant and are oven and dishwasher safe.  * '''Straining Lids:''' Now you can transfer your meal to your serving bowls with ease and comfort with straining lids. They are made of pure stainless steel and aluminum core materials.   * '''Stainless Steel Lids:''' Stainless steel lids come in different sizes and they conveniently fit pans or pots to offer more security while cooking. Stainless steel lids are made from 18/10 stainless steel which means 18 percent chromium and 10 percent of nickel in correct composition.   * '''Aluminum Lids:''' Aluminum lids are lightweight. These lids are made of pure aluminum material that preserves the food while cooking in a great way.  

Cleaning the Lids

* Do follow the instructions provided by the manufacturer. * To remove any spots, soak the lid in hot, soapy water and then rub the sides with sponge or cloth. * To keep the lid clean and shiny, wipe it with a cloth dampened with vinegar or lemon juice.
